Cómo instalar cPanel y WHM en CentOS 6

Cómo instalar cPanel y WHM en CentOS 6

cPanel. es uno de los paneles de control comerciales más populares para alojamiento web Linux, he estado trabajando con cPanel durante los últimos 3+. años para administrar todos los compartidos, revendedores y clientes de hosting empresarial.

Viene con cPanel y Web Host Manager, lo que le facilita el alojamiento web. WHM le proporciona acceso de nivel raíz a su servidor, mientras que cPanel proporciona una interfaz de acceso a nivel de usuario para administrar su propia cuenta de alojamiento web en el servidor.

Características de cPanel

El panel de control de cPanel es un panel de control muy versátil para administrar sus servidores de alojamiento Tiene muchas características que le facilitan el alojamiento web. Algunos de ellos se enumeran a continuación:

  • Potentes controles GUI en su servidor con WHM.
  • Puede realizar tareas tediosas como copias de seguridad, migraciones y restauraciones de una manera muy fácil y sin problemas .
  • Excelente administración del servidor de correo y DNS para el servidor principal y también para la cuenta del cliente.
  • Puede cambiar/habilitar/deshabilitar fácilmente los servicios para el servidor.
  • Puede configure SSL/TLS para todos los servicios de servidor y dominios de cliente.
  • Fácil integración con Phpmyadmin para proporcionar una interfaz basada en web para administrar sus bases de datos MySQL.
  • Siéntase libre de cambiarle la marca.
  • Se puede integrar fácilmente con WHMCS para automatizar la gestión de facturación.

Aquí, en este artículo, cubriremos cPanel. y WHM. instalación en CentOS. RHEL. 6.5 y comparta información más útil que le ayudará a administrar cPanel y WHM.

Requisitos previos de instalación

  1. Una instalación nueva y mínima del servidor CentOS 6.5.
  2. Un mínimo de 1 GB.
  3. Un mínimo de 20 GB. de espacio libre en disco requerido para la instalación de cPanel.
  4. Una licencia. de cPanel.

Instalación de cPanel en CentOS y RHEL 6

Primero, asegúrese de que la versión del sistema operativo en la que se encuentra su caja de Linux ejecutándose, para hacerlo, utilice el siguiente comando.

# cat/etc/redhat-release CentOS versión 6.4 (final). freestar.config.enabled_slots.push (nombre de ubicación: “tecmint_incontent”, slotId: “tecmint_incontent”);

Si no tiene la última versión, actualice su sistema operativo a su última versión, en CentOS y RHEL, simplemente podemos hacerlo con el instalador del paquete yum.

# yum update

Una vez que se completen las actualizaciones, y luego verifique la última versión del sistema operativo con el mismo comando anterior.

# cat/etc/redhat-release CentOS release 6.5 (Final).

A continuación, asegúrese de que su sistema tenga un nombre de host estándar; de lo contrario, configúrelo de la siguiente manera.

# hostname cpanel.tecmint.lan

Una vez que se haya asegurado de la versión del sistema operativo y el nombre de host, no tiene que instalar ningún otro paquete de dependencia, el script de instalación automática de cPanel lo hace todo por usted. Podemos descargar el archivo instalador de cPanel en el directorio /home.

# cd/home && curl-o latest-L https://securedownloads.cpanel.net/latest && sh latest

Este comando anterior cambia su sesión al directorio de inicio, descarga la versión más reciente de cPanel & WHM y ejecuta el script de instalación.

Importante. : Recomiendo encarecidamente ejecutar la secuencia de comandos del instalador automático de cPanel en modo de pantalla si lo está haciendo con SSH. porque se tarda 30-40. minutos en completar la instalación, según los recursos de su servidor. y velocidad de ancho de banda.

Salida de muestra Verificando la integridad del archivo … Todo bien. Descomprimiendo cPanel & WHM Installer ….. ____ _ ___ | _ \ __ _ _ __ ___ | |/__ | | _)/_` | ‘_ \/_ \ | | (__ | __/(_ | | | | | __/| \ ___ | _ | \ __, _ | _ | | _ | \ ___ | _ | Versión del instalador v00061 r019cb5809ce1f2644bbf195d18f15f513a4f5263 Inicio de la instalación principal. 2017-03-04 04: 52:33 720 (INFO): La instalación de cPanel y WHM comenzó en: Sáb 4 de marzo 04:52:33 2017! 2017-03-04 04:52:33 721 (INFO): Esta instalación requerirá de 20 a 50 minutos, según en su hardware.2017-03-04 04:52:33 722 (INFO): Ahora es el momento de ir a buscar otra taza de café/sacudida.2017-03-04 04:52:33 723 (INFO): La instalación iniciará sesión en el archivo/var/log/cpanel-install.log.2017-03-04 04:52:33 724 (INFO): 2017-03-04 04:52:33 725 (INFO): Beginning Installation v3. .. 2017-03-04 04:52:33 428 (INFO): CentOS 6 (Linux) detectado! 2017-03-04 04:52:33 444 (INFO): Comprobando RAM ahora … 2017-03-04 04:52:33 233 (WARN): 2017-03-04 04:52:33 233 (WARN): Para aprovechar al máximo todas las funciones de cPanel y WHM, 2017-03-04 04:52:33 233 (WARN ): como varios certificados SSL en una única dirección IPv4 ss 2017-03-04 04:52:33 233 (WARN): y rendimiento y tiempos de inicio significativamente mejorados, 2017-03-04 04:52:33 233 (WARN): recomendamos encarecidamente que utilice CentOS versión 7. 2017-03-04 04:52:33 233 (WARN): 2017-03-04 04:52:33 233 (WARN): La instalación comenzará en 5 segundos. ….

Ahora, debe esperar a que el script del instalador de cPanel complete su instalación.

Qué hace el script del instalador automático por usted

cPanel modifica en gran medida su sistema operativo y esa es la razón por la que no Desinstalador de cPanel. disponible en la web hasta ahora, necesita reformatear su servidor para eliminar cPanel por completo de su servidor.

  1. Verifica varios paquetes para asegurarse de que no haya no hay conflictos y encuentra cualquier conflicto de paquetes, desinstala los paquetes anteriores con yum y es por eso que se recomienda instalar cPanel en un SO nuevo.
  2. Descarga el idioma y los archivos base para la instalación.
  3. Instala varios módulos Perl a través de CPAN y otros paquetes requeridos con yum.
  4. Descarga y compila PHP y Apache con varios módulos asociados.

Una vez que el script completa su instalación, mostrará que la instalación de cPanel está completa. Es posible que se le solicite reiniciar el servidor después de la instalación.

Después de eso, debe completar el asistente de instalación desde su interfaz basada en web y puede acceder a WHM con la siguiente URL.

http://su-servidor-ip: 2087 O http://su-nombre-de-host: 2087

cPanel abrirá su interfaz web similar a la siguiente.

 cPanel WHM Login  cPanel WHM Login Inicio de sesión de cPanel WHM

Por favor, inicie sesión con el usuario“ root ” y su contraseña. Quedan algunos clics más para completar la instalación de cPanel. Acepte el Acuerdo de licencia de usuario final haciendo clic en el botón “ ¿Acepto?/Ir al paso 2. :

 cPanel WHM Agreement  Acuerdo de WHM de cPanel Acuerdo de cPanel WHM

Proporcione la dirección de correo electrónico de trabajo y póngase en contacto con Dirección de MS en la columna de “ Dirección de correo electrónico de contacto del servidor. y “ Dirección de SMS de contacto del servidor. respectivamente porque su cPanel envía todas las alertas importantes, notificación a este correo electrónico-i. d (recomendado). También puede completar los demás detalles, si tiene uno.

 Configuración de red de cPanel WHM  cPanel WHM Configuración de red Configuración de red de cPanel WHM

Proporcione un nombre de host FQDN. y entradas de resolución. válidos para su servidor en esta red. puede utilizar los solucionadores de Google. en esta sección si no tiene los solucionadores de su ISP. Consulte la imagen a continuación.

 Configuración de nombre de host de cPanel WHM Configuración del nombre de host de cPanel WHM cPanel WHM Hos Configuración de tname

Si tiene más de una IP adjunta con su tarjeta NIC. y desea configurar una IP. específica para la IP , puede hacerlo desde aquí, para hacerlo, elija la IP del menú desplegable y haga clic en “ Ir a Configuración 4. .

 Configuración de la dirección IP de cPanel WHM Configuración de la dirección IP de cPanel WHM Conjunto de direcciones IP de cPanel WHM arriba

En el asistente de configuración del 4 °. puede seleccionar el servidor DNS. que desea utilizar. Puede elegir uno de ellos de acuerdo con sus ventajas, desventajas y los recursos de su servidor. Lea atentamente la comparación y seleccione el servidor DNS. Consulte la imagen a continuación.

 cPanel WHM Setup Name Servers  cPanel Servidores de nombres de configuración WHM cPanel WHM Configuración de servidores de nombres

En el mismo paso, escriba los servidores de nombres. que desee utilizar en formato ns1. ns2.example.com. Además, agregue una entrada A. para su nombre de host. y servidor de nombres. seleccionando la casilla de verificación, consulte la imagen a continuación.

 cPanel WHM Add Name Servers cPanel WHM Agregar servidores de nombres cPanel WHM Agregar servidores de nombres

Puede seleccionar y configurar diferentes servicios como FTP. Correo. y Cphulk. en el Paso 5. de este asistente basado en web, consulte las instantáneas y la descripción a continuación.

Puede seleccionar el servidor FTP. de su elección en este asistente, que desea utilizar para su servidor dependiendo de sus ventajas, desventajas y dependiendo de su facilidad y requisitos.

 Configuración de FTP de cPanel WHM Configuración de FTP de cPanel WHM Configuración de cPanel WHM FTP

La protección de fuerza bruta Cphulk. detecta un d bloquear las actividades de ataques con contraseñas falsas y bloquear su IP para su servidor. Puede habilitarlo/deshabilitarlo. y configurarlo desde este asistente de instalación. Vea la instantánea a continuación.

 cPanel WHM Brute Force Protection  cPanel Protección de fuerza bruta WHM cPanel WHM Brute Force Protection

El último paso 6, le permite habilitar cuotas. lo que le ayuda a rastrear Usos de espacio en disco.

 cPanel WHM System Quotas  Cuotas del sistema de cPanel WHM Cuotas del sistema de cPanel WHM

Por favor, seleccione“ Usar cuotas del sistema de archivos. ”y haga clic en “ Finalizar asistente de configuración. ”para completar el proceso de instalación. Una vez que haya terminado con la instalación, la página de inicio de WHM aparecerá como a continuación ..

 cPanel WHM Dashboard cPanel WHM Dashboard cPan el Panel de control de WHM

Puede ver que la página de inicio de WHM. muestra todas las opciones del panel de control. y una barra lateral con función de búsqueda que le permite buscar opciones con solo escribir sus nombres .

A veces, el script del instalador de cPanel no puede actualizar la licencia debido a las entradas del firewall o de los resolutores y verá una advertencia de prueba en la página. Puede hacerlo manualmente con el siguiente comando.